Output 8556512f02b83e08c11c71f51b82bfabe55ee6e8659857cef35cd4feaa37e006:21

value
59271
script pubkey
OP_0 OP_PUSHBYTES_20 cf124ea6a33a6137ce0af650b605cd8fe19ef6cc
address
bc1qeufyaf4r8fsn0ns27egtvpwd3lseaakvklye5s
transaction
8556512f02b83e08c11c71f51b82bfabe55ee6e8659857cef35cd4feaa37e006
spent
true